This type of comedy is called "slapstick comedy," which relies heavily on physical humor, exaggerated movements, and improbable situations to generate laughter from the audience. Examples include classic comedians like Charlie Chaplin and the Three Stooges.

Some people with foot drop walk with a very exaggerated swinging hip motion to help prevent the toes from catching on the ground.
